Mustafa Al Deeb (Abu Dhabi)
Al Wahda reached the semi-finals of the President’s Football Cup, by defeating Al Jazira 2-1, to be the second qualifier, after Al Wasl, who beat Al Ain with the same score.
The “Honest People” are waiting for the winner of the meeting between Baniyas and the Kalba Union scheduled for tomorrow “Sunday”, while the “Emperor” will face the qualifiers from the Al-Ahly and Sharjah youth meet, which will also be held “Sunday”, at the conclusion of the quarter-finals of the tournament.
“Al Annabi” succeeded in converting a goal behind against “Pride of Abu Dhabi” to win with two goals, after an exciting match, which witnessed Omar Kharbin’s wasting a penalty kick in favor of “the owners of happiness” in the 54th minute.
Al-Jazira advanced with a goal scored by Victor Sa in the 32nd minute, while Al-Wahda turned the scales through Kharbin, who scored the equalizer in the 85th minute, and Adrian Dasilva added the winning goal and qualified for the “gold square” in the 88th minute.
Al-Wehda dominated the match to a better degree than Al-Jazira, who resorted to counter-attacks, and made it clear to its players that they were affected by physical fatigue due to the pressure of the matches.
